DIOCESE OF ROMBLON (Dioecesis Rombloniensis)
Country : Philippines
Denomination : Roman Catholic
Established : 1974
Official blazon
Origin/meaning
The two lilies refer to St. Mary and St. Joseph. The carpenter's hook also refers to St. Joseph. The base refers to the marble mining and processing in the diocese.
